引言 在当今数字化的时代,越来越多的人们选择投资加密货币,然而,随着数字资产的增多,如何安全地存储和管理...
随着区块链技术的发展和数字货币的普及,越来越多的人开始关注如何安全、有效地管理自己的数字资产。在这样的背景下,数字货币理财钱包应运而生。它不仅可以存储、管理数字货币,还能通过投资理财功能帮助用户实现资产增值。为了便于开发和使用,许多开发者和公司开始提供数字货币理财钱包的源码。在本文中,我们将详细介绍数字货币理财钱包的源码构建,以及其在市场上的应用现状和发展前景。
数字货币理财钱包源码是指用于构建数字货币钱包系统的基础代码。这些源码包含了钱包的核心功能,如账户管理、地址生成、交易记录、资产管理以及安全防护等模块。开发者可以根据自身需求,对源码进行定制和扩展,以便创建符合特定需求的钱包应用。
在构建数字货币理财钱包时,开发者需要考虑多个因素,包括系统的安全性、用户体验、以及与不同区块链网络的兼容性。这些因素直接影响钱包的受欢迎程度和用户的使用体验。因此,理财钱包源码的设计必须具备以下特点:
数字货币理财钱包的核心功能主要包括以下几个方面:
通过提供这些核心功能,数字货币理财钱包不仅可以满足用户管理资产的基本需求,还能提升用户体验,为他们带来更多的投资机会。
在开发数字货币理财钱包的源码时,开发者通常会遵循以下流程:
许多数字货币理财钱包的源码都是开源的,这使得开发者能够自由地获取和修改代码。开源社区为开发者提供了一个良好的交流平台,用户可以根据自己的需要,共同完善钱包的功能。同时,开源的特点也帮助更多用户了解钱包的安全性,从而增加用户信任感。
除了开源模型,很多公司选择了商业化的路径,提供付费的定制开发服务或使用费。这种模式通常对企业更具吸引力,因为他们可以在此基础上利用钱包实现盈利,一些常见的盈利模式包括:
在数字货币理财钱包的开发中,安全性是重中之重。数字货币因其去中心化和匿名性而备受青睐,但也使得其成为黑客攻击的目标。因此,保障数字货币钱包安全的措施有很多。首先,冷存储是一种很有效的方式,白用类似 USB 存储器的设备,将私钥保存在离线环境中,避免网络攻击。其次,采用多重签名技术,即交易需要多个私钥进行签署,降低资金被盗的风险。
此外,强大的加密技术也是保障钱包安全的重要因素。采用当前最先进的加密算法(如 AES-256)对用户数据进行保护,有效防止黑客入侵。理财钱包还可以设置双重身份验证,要求用户在登录或进行大额交易时提供额外的身份验证信息,如短信验证码或邮件确认。
最后,定期进行安全审计是另一关键措施。通过外部安全公司定期检查钱包的代码及系统,发现潜在的漏洞并进行修复,确保钱包的持续安全。
选择适合自己的数字货币理财钱包需要考虑多个因素。首先,要查看钱包支持的数字货币种类。不同的钱包支持的币种可能不尽相同,用户需要确保所选择的钱包能够容纳自己持有的数字资产。
其次,安全性是不可忽视的因素。在选择钱包时,可以查看其安全措施,包括冷存储、双重身份验证、私钥管理等。阅读用户评价和币圈新闻中的钱包安全事件,了解该钱包是否曾遭遇过攻击等问题。
此外,用户体验也是一个重要考量点。钱包的操作界面是否友好、充值和提现是否方便、交易速度是否稳定等都是影响使用体验的关键点。用户可以选择试用几款不同的钱包,亲自体验其功能和操作便捷性,以便找到最适合的解决方案。
最后,如果用户希望利用钱包进行理财,必须查看钱包提供的相关服务。部分钱包会提供理财投资工具,帮助用户资产配置,实现收益最大化,用户应评估这些增值服务的性价比。
随着数字货币市场的不断发展,理财钱包的未来有着诸多可能的发展方向。首先,金融科技的进一步融合将推动钱包的智能化发展。越来越多的钱包开始integrate AI技术,为用户提供智能投资建议、风险评估以及个性化的财富管理方案。
其次,DeFi(去中心化金融)的蓬勃发展推动钱包功能的进一步丰富。用户可以通过钱包直接参与去中心化交易、流动性挖矿、借贷等,钱包将成为一个全面的金融工具,提供更为广泛的投资选择。
另外,合规与监管将是钱包发展的另一个焦点。随着各国对数字货币监管政策的逐步明确,合规的区块链钱包将更加受到市场的青睐。开发者需要关注相关的法律法规,尽心合规开发,确保钱包的合法性。
最后,用户教育也将在未来起到重要作用。随着用户对数字货币的认知逐步加深,教育和引导用户正确、专业使用数字货币钱包的知识将显得尤为重要。
开发数字货币理财钱包通常需要掌握多种技术。首先,区块链技术是钱包开发的基础。开发者需了解区块链的工作原理、共识机制、智能合约等概念,以便开发与之兼容的钱包服务。
其次,编程语言的选择也至关重要。大多数钱包开发会使用 JavaScript、Python 或 Java 等现代编程语言,同时需要了解前端开发的 HTML、CSS、及相关框架,确保用户界面的良好体验。
此外,数据库管理也是开发过程中的重要环节。开发者需掌握 SQL 数据库或 NoSQL 数据库的相关知识,合理存储用户信息、交易记录等重要数据。
最后,需要了解网络安全知识,掌握加密算法、身份验证机制以及防攻击的最佳实践,以便开发安全性高的钱包。
总之,开发数字货币理财钱包不仅仅是技术问题,还涉及到市场需求、用户体验、安全性等多方面的考量。希望本篇文章能为开发者提供有价值的参考,让他们能够更好地进行数字货币理财钱包的开发与研究。